		<title>Bruins hit it big in Vegas</title>
		<description>Three members of the Bruins organization took home the jackpot at the NHL Awards in Las Vegas on Thursday.

Bruins goalie Tim Thomas won the Vezina Trophy (top goaltender), defenseman Zdeno Chara was awarded the Norris Trophy (top defenseman), and Bruins coach Claude Julien was honored with the Jack Adams Award ...</description>

		<title>Lakers defeat Magic in five games to win NBA title</title>
		<description>The Los Angeles Lakers won their 15th franchise championship on Sunday night, defeating the Orlando Magic, 99-86, in Game 5 of the NBA Finals.

Finals MVP Kobe Bryant, who won his fourth NBA title, had 30 points in Game 5 and averaged 32.4 points in the series.

		<title>Nadal out, Federer in at French Open</title>
		<description>Four-time defending champion Rafael Nadal, the No. 1 seed at the 2009 French Open, fell to No. 23 Robin Soderling 6-2, 6-7 (2), 6-4, 7-6 (2) on Sunday. Nadal had won all 31 of his previous matches at Roland Garros and hadn't dropped a single set since 2007.
